Samba DC Ayushi Sudan Reviews LPG eKYC Progress; Directs 100% Saturation

SAMBA, APRIL 11, 2026— Deputy Commissioner Ayushi Sudan chaired a high-level review meeting today at the District Administrative Complex to evaluate the ongoing eKYC verification for LPG consumers and streamline the distribution of gas cylinders across the district.

During the session, Assistant Director of Food, Civil Supplies & Consumer Affairs (FCS&CA), Rahul Gupta, presented a comprehensive status report identifying current coverage gaps and outlining a strategic roadmap to reach full compliance.

To ensure no consumer is left behind, the Deputy Commissioner issued strict directives to all stakeholders and department officers to accelerate the eKYC process under a rigorous, time-bound schedule.

Emphasizing the need for accountability and intensified field operations, she set fresh targets aimed at achieving 100% saturation within the district’s stipulated timelines.

In a strategic move to maximize public outreach, the administration decided to integrate the eKYC drive with the Nasha Mukt Bharat Abhiyan. By leveraging existing field-level awareness campaigns, officials hope to foster better public engagement and facilitate smoother verification.

The meeting was attended by key officials, including the Tehsildar HQA, Assistant Controller of the Legal Metrology Department (LMD), Tehsil Supply Officers (TSOs), and various representatives from local LPG agencies.
